To write up a waiver of liability, begin by clearly identifying the parties involved and the activity being waived. Outline the risks associated with the activity and include a statement that the signer acknowledges these risks. A parental release of liability form is a document that allows a parent or guardian to release an organization from liability for injuries that may occur to their minor child during activities. This form is particularly important for events like amusement parks, where risks are present. To write a release of liability form, start by clearly stating the intent to release liability, including relevant details such as the names of the parties involved, the specific activity, and the risks associated. Incorporate language that indicates the release applies to all claims, whether known or unknown. Yes, liability waivers are generally enforceable in Massachusetts, including the Massachusetts Waiver and Release From Liability For Minor Child for Amusement Park. However, the enforceability may depend on specific circumstances, such as the language used in the waiver and the context in which it is signed. To create an effective Massachusetts Waiver and Release From Liability For Minor Child for Amusement Park, ensure it includes clear language, voluntary consent, and specific risks. First, the waiver must be easy to understand, avoiding complex terms. Next, both the parent or guardian and the child must willingly agree to the waiver. Lastly, the document should outline the specific activities or risks involved, ensuring parents know what they are signing.
Ambiguous language or missing information can invalidate a waiver. The waiver contains errors that make it invalid. The language of the waiver must obey relevant state laws. An improperly worded or drafted waiver, as well as one that violates the law or public policy, may not hold up in court.
Liability waivers are enforceable in California solely to the extent they shift to the customer the risk of ordinary negligence. Under California law, a liability waiver cannot excuse an injury caused by a defendant's gross negligence, recklessness or intentionally wrongful act.
You might think that since you signed a waiver acknowledging the risks of the activity, you have no legal leg to stand on to file a personal injury lawsuit. Waivers can make personal injury lawsuits more complex, but you can still seek damages for injuries that could have and should have been prevented.
Generally, a liability waiver document is a legally binding agreement that relinquishes the right of one party to pursue legal remedy for injuries accrued on the property, regardless of fault involved.
